Sterile Processing Tech - FT- Monn - Fri - Nights - Sterile Processing Department - St. Mary's Hospital - Athens, GA

What you will do:

The Sterile Processing Technician is responsible for handling daily activities of sterilizing devices, tools, and equipment used in surgical procedures.

Responsible for providing safe and efficient indirect care of the perioperative patient. This is achieved through performing the decontamination, preparation, packaging, sterilization and distribution of hospital instrumentation, as well as supplies and equipment for all Surgical Services.

What You Will Need

Education: Certified Registered Central Service Technician (CRCST) from International Association of Healthcare Central Service Material Management (IAHCSMM)

Experience: Two years experience in another Central Sterile Processing Area preferred. Certification will be required within 6 months of onboarding.

Special Qualifications: Knowledgeable in basic aseptic techniques, knowledgeable of the Sterilization process of equipment and supplies and knowledgeable of surgical instruments, equipment and supplies. Reasonably self-motivated, has the ability to work independently
